Custom task form - Outlook 2003.

Is there a way to allow a user permission to check only one checkbox and
lock him out of all the other fields?

Try using the option button versus the check box. The option button only
allows once choice whereby the check box allows more than one.

Sure, design your custom form pages with all controls set to read only.
